Output e75be76bd3068608156d621892497c4e1156366c9bba73a9a7b086f902f0afdc:1

value
17386
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c2e456d0ba7303b8730bf8b80cc024efbd78a69 OP_EQUALVERIFY OP_CHECKSIG
address
127QYHJAxTw8MfVt6z3ZgM4TzJVCxbJCYx
transaction
e75be76bd3068608156d621892497c4e1156366c9bba73a9a7b086f902f0afdc